Understanding End Mill Tool Holders and Cutting Applications
Selecting the correct end mill tool holder is essential for ensuring optimal precision and improving cutter durability in numerous manufacturing processes . Different varieties of fixtures exist, each intended for specific machining processes. These include, but are not limited to:
- Hydraulic tool holders : Offer excellent concentricity and are ideal for fast machining .
- Interchangeable tool holders : Provide rapid cutter replacements and greater production throughput .
- Helical fixtures: Appropriate for heavy load milling applications .
The determination of the best tool holder is affected by elements such as cutter dimensions, length , cutting forces , and the required surface finish .
